Common Kitchen Upgrading Jobs
Kitchen Remodels - comprehensive updates to layout, cabinets, and countertops for improved functionality.
Countertop Replacement - upgrading surfaces with durable materials like granite, quartz, or laminate.
Cabinet Refacing - modernizing storage with new doors and hardware while preserving existing frameworks.
Lighting Upgrades - installing task and ambient lighting to enhance workspace and ambiance.
Flooring Installations - replacing or adding new flooring options such as tile, hardwood, or vinyl.
Backsplash Renovations - updating or adding stylish, easy-to-clean tile or other materials behind counters.
Kitchen Upgrading Questions
What types of kitchen upgrades are commonly requested? Homeowners often request cabinet refacing, countertop replacements, appliance updates, and lighting improvements to enhance functionality and appearance.
Are kitchen upgrades suitable for all property types? Yes, kitchen upgrades can be tailored to fit various property styles, whether in traditional, modern, or custom-designed homes.
What should property owners consider before starting a kitchen upgrade? It's important to evaluate the existing layout, prioritize desired improvements, and plan for efficient use of space and storage.
Can kitchen upgrades improve the property's value? Upgrading key elements like cabinets, countertops, and fixtures can enhance the overall appeal and potentially increase property value.
